Page 1 of 1

PHP try & run

Posted: 17 Jul 2014, 12:16
by Китаец
Хочется попросить PHP попытаться ( try ) запустить функцию,
но в случае неудачи не ловить исключение ( Exception ), которое
предсказуемо и неинтересно, а запустить другую функцию.
Я делал это так:

Code: Select all

try
 {
 funct1();
 } 
catch (Exception $ex)
 {
 // тут мы можем всвести информацию из $ex, но она нафиг не нужна 
 funct2();
 } 
и оно работало, но тут я заглянул в:
http://php.net/manual/en/language.exceptions.php
и понял, что был не совсем прав :-(
За наводки на форум по PHP, где можно
было бы задать вопрос, я был бы тоже очень благодарен.

Re: PHP try & run

Posted: 04 Sep 2014, 03:36
by from sergNN
если ты ошибку всё равно не обрабатываешь - чем плоха старая конструкция
ret = my_call(some_paras) or die("something stupid...");